Output 67623d0ff3eed530d6c43c04a6d13a885157d95aa8f7ee9a49f0c13b40f1cf12:1

value
415119
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73b7c0ce56682b99c76f8913bc0398ec49b96b6d OP_EQUAL
address
3CEskzmc3JfzdU3YspQbzzyzU3VsoFowMK
transaction
67623d0ff3eed530d6c43c04a6d13a885157d95aa8f7ee9a49f0c13b40f1cf12
confirmations
223378
spent
true